- Abdelrahman OsmanDec 07, 2021 · 4 years agoSolidity is the go-to programming language for creating smart contracts on the Ethereum blockchain. With Solidity, developers can define the behavior and properties of cryptocurrencies in a transparent and decentralized manner. By leveraging Solidity's features such as contract inheritance, event logging, and function modifiers, developers can create robust and secure smart contracts for cryptocurrencies. Solidity also supports the ERC-20 standard, which allows for the creation of fungible tokens.
